Geoff’s blog: Some COVID clarity

After COVID-19 changed everything, I was in a haze for a long time. The mad consumption of news, pandemic, shutdown, spiral, spiral, and more spiral. I finally pulled myself out of it.

Pivots, change, new normal, yes. All true. In times of madness I lean on the constants even more than usual.

My go-to constant is buried in the centre of me; it’s where I keep my dreams, fuelled by thoughts from my mind and energy from my heart. These dreams are the pictures I have created that I move towards every day. There are tons of them — sometimes they are destinations, sometimes signs, sometimes guardrails to keep me on the road.

They are fun and super important and they are nothing much without fuel — energy — to move towards them. The desire to put one foot in front of the other, this is within you. Sometimes it fades, sometimes it’s hard to control, this is all normal, especially in wild times like these.

Your fuel and your dreams are a supremely powerful combination to help you turn the madness of yesterday into something more constant and solid on which you can create your today.

If COVID has reminded me of anything, it’s that I’m still and always in control of me, my thoughts, my dreams, and how I use my fuel. Focusing on that is the most important thing I do for myself, my own happiness, and the happiness of those around me.

YACC is here to support young adults with, through, and beyond cancer — 8,000 lives a year hammered just the way COVID has hammered the masses. We offer them incredible programs to help get clear on what’s most important to them, practical things they can do to move forward, and the fuel to stay on this road.

Today we start Survivor Conference 20/20: Virtual, our biggest “pivot” of the past two months. We are super pumped to have 250+ YACCers gather. The delivery is new, but the connections and community remain constants. My words to them tonight: Get clear on the future you want and let’s go create it together.
